Total stores showing: 4
& Up
610 85th Ave, Oakland, California, United States (US)
510-800-2440
35 Flagstaff Road, Orono, Maine, United States (US)
444 E Saint Elmo Rd Ste B, Austin, Texas, United States (US)
1201 2nd Ave, Seattle, Washington, United States (US)